// ---------------------------------------------------------------------------
// Initializes the regions based on resources.
// ---------------------------------------------------------------------------
//
void CRadioEngineSettings::InitializeRegionsL()
{
iRegions.ResetAndDestroy();
TResourceReader reader;
iCoeEnv.CreateResourceReaderLC( reader, R_QRAD_REGIONS );
TInt regionCount = reader.ReadInt16();
for ( TInt i = 0 ; i < regionCount; i++ )
{
TInt resId = reader.ReadInt32(); // The next resource ID to read.
TResourceReader regionReader;
iCoeEnv.CreateResourceReaderLC( regionReader, resId );
CRadioRegion* region = CRadioRegion::NewL( regionReader );
CleanupStack::PushL( region );
if ( IsRegionAllowed( region->Id() ))
{
User::LeaveIfError( iRegions.Append( region ) );
CleanupStack::Pop( region );
}
else{
CleanupStack::PopAndDestroy( region );
}
CleanupStack::PopAndDestroy();
}
CleanupStack::PopAndDestroy();
if ( CountRegions() <= 0 || !IsRegionAllowed( DefaultRegion() ) )
{
User::Leave( KErrCorrupt );
}
UpdateCurrentRegionIdx( RegionId() );
}
// ---------------------------------------------------------------------------
// Converts Region ID to index
// ---------------------------------------------------------------------------
//
TInt CRadioEngineSettings::RegionIndexForId( TInt aRegionId ) const
{
TInt idx = KErrNotFound;
for ( TInt i = 0 ; i < CountRegions(); ++i )
{
if ( Region( i ).Id() == static_cast<TRadioRegion>( aRegionId ) )
{
idx = i;
break;
}
}
return idx;
}
// ---------------------------------------------------------------------------
// Updates the current region
// ---------------------------------------------------------------------------
//
void CRadioEngineSettings::UpdateCurrentRegionIdx( TInt aRegionId )
{
iCurrentRegionIdx = RegionIndexForId( aRegionId );
}
